"into my house" vs "in to my house"

The correct phrase is "into my house." The preposition "into" indicates movement towards the inside of a place, while "in" is used to indicate location or position within a place. Therefore, the correct phrase for indicating movement towards the inside of a house is "into my house."

into my house

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English to indicate movement towards the inside of a place.

Use "into my house" when you want to express the idea of someone or something moving from the outside to the inside of a house.

Examples:

  • He walked into my house without knocking.
  • The cat ran into my house when I opened the door.
  • Please come into my house and make yourself comfortable.
  • I saw a bird fly into my house through the open window.
  • She threw the ball into my house through the window.

in to my house

This phrase is incorrect in English. The correct form to indicate movement towards the inside of a place is "into," not "in to."
